And let me just say how much of a pain in the ass the Stans system is. Yes, you may hate that I say that and go somewhere else….but here’s the rub. You mount your tire…put the shit in there, roll it around and spend 5 min inflating the system and ‘doing the hokey pokey’ rolling the whale spunk around to fill in the gaps. What a pain in the ass. How about running a fucking tube? In the time it takes to mount one Stans tire, I could change 5.
The best part…..it only lasts 5-7 months. And I have seen some fucking meltdowns on the trail of people trying to pry out a gummed up stans valve to replace it with a real tube.
Oh well, that shit sells like Kleenex….I just ordered more from BTI.
